Beyond that, I'm looking at these building permits, and something jumped out. A permit for "Building Permit Related(PS)" at 3430 Finch Avenue was applied for on February 11, 2026, and issued on February 17, 2026. That's a quick turnaround for a medical/dental office, dude. This quick issuance, according to city building permit records, means the city is fast-tracking some commercial builds that are serving actual community needs.
